I have two HDD's. Maxtor 120GB and 2nd HDD is: 80GB WD
I had WinXP Home Edition on 120GB and put on Red Hat 9 on 80GB WD HDD. Used Disk Druid thru Red Hat setup. Config'd File System on 80GB HDD and left Maxtor as "Free Space". It never said it was a Windows Partition, maybe b/c it is NTFS? Anywayz, the Boot Loader phase of the install only listed Red Hat. Tried to include hda(maxtor) but only listed hdb(1-10). Loaded it up and put GRUB on MBR. Ever since I can only access Red Hat.
It gives an Error 22 and I have edited grub.conf to try and include the Winxp OS but no avail. Any suggestions?

Error 22:
No such partition
This error is returned if a partition is requested in the device part of a
device- or full file name which isn't
on the selected disk.( from the Grub Manual )
